What is CVE-2026-91091?
A vulnerability affecting GPAC prior to version abi-16.23 has been identified in the Node Insertion component, specifically within the gf_node_list_insert_child function in the base_scenegraph.c file. This vulnerability can lead to memory corruption, allowing remote exploitation of the affected software. It is critical for users to take necessary actions to upgrade to the patched version to secure their systems against potential remote attacks, as public exploits are available.
